A dry Nitrous system is one that uses Nitrous only injected into the intake trak. The ECM then makes up for the lean condition by adding more fuel through the injectors. A wet system is one that injects nitrous and fuel into the intake trak. This does not require the fuel system to make up as much for the lean condition started by the Nitrous. I hope this helps to define a wet or dry system and its basic operation.
